    The waist piece does fit in securely, it's got a trick that catches a lot of people off guard. Try pushing it into the waist until its framed in place. Trust me, when it goes in it stays in place very well.

    I don't have the issue with the hole for mounting the gun but my biggest issue with the mold is actually the giant BFG. I had to strengthen the base figure's joints so that he is able to hold it and even so it looks ridiculous so I display him without it.

    Aside from that, it's a superb mold.
